What companies run services between Tokyo, Japan and Kamishiro (Station), Japan?

You can take a bus from Shinjuku Expressway Bus Terminal to Kamishiro (Station) via Nagano Station, Nagano station, and Hakuba-Goryu in around 5h 52m. Alternatively, JR EAST (East Japan Railway Company) operates a train from Shinjuku Station to Hakuba twice daily. Tickets cost ¥4,000–5,500 and the journey takes 3h 40m.
